Did you know there are people who breed certain colors of dogs together (called Merles), to get more of that same color? And when they do that, there is a TWENTY FIVE (25) percent chance of puppies being born deaf, blind or both? To me, those are pretty bad odds and I really wish those people would stop doing that. Because of this breeding practice, I was born deaf and mostly blind. Yeah, it can be a bummer, but I don’t know any different and am living life to the fullest every day despite my impairments! Dogs like me can be trained using touch commands, and we rely heavily on our sense of smell to explore our world. I do have a bit of vision in my left eye, so I can see movement.
